Welcome aboard! Sheetpilot is our CSV import wizard — it handles header mapping, delimiter sniffing, and dedup before rows ever hit the Lanternbrook warehouse. As release manager, you'll mostly care about the staged rollout toggles: imports run in dry-run mode until you flip the tenant flag. Heads up: the admin console locks after three failed logins, which happens a lot during onboarding week. When that happens, you can self-recover instead of paging platform. Enter the recovery passphrase listed just below.

strongbox words: druiel-frador-brieth-druys-fenys-zorwyn-zorael

Ticket: Config drift on Quillbus log compaction settings

The broker nodes in the Harlow cluster are running with compaction thresholds that no longer match what's in the Fernwheel deploy repo. Someone appears to have hand-tuned segment retention during the March incident and never backported the change. Compaction is now lagging on the orders topic, and disk usage on node three is climbing about 4% a day. Please reconcile before the weekend. For reference, the values currently live on the brokers are as follows.

deployment values, yahop-kajop:
holath:
  log_level: info
  metrics_host: metrics.holath.lumiclabs.internal
  pin: 9484
  pool_size: 4

Hey Priva,

Quick heads-up before Friday's DR drill for the Inkmill markdown pipeline: we'll restore the renderer config from the cold backup, so you'll need the escrow credentials handy. Grab a coffee first — the restore takes a while. For the sealed vault copy, the recovery passphrase is below.

recovery phrase for kahop-kahap: istys-novdor-joreth-silir-eliys

Runbook fragment 4.2 — Courier swap after missed pick-up

If Tarnley Express blows the window twice, we switch to Quillbrook Sameday — no third chances. Shift lead cancels the old booking, re-labels the pallet with the new manifest, and moves it to the express lane. Keep the paperwork together. Before the Quillbrook driver leaves, read them the hand-over instruction that follows.

dispatch memo: the sorius tamius courier leaves the praeth ledger at gate 4873 under passcode 928014